Overview
The TPM0596 is a high-voltage, high-current NMOS transistor array with a shift register interface. This device consists of eight channels of low-side NMOS transistors with high-voltage outputs and a free-wheeling diode for inductive loads.
The maximum drain-current rating of a single NMOS channel is 500 mA. The device supports a wide I/O voltage range from 1.8 V to 5 V. The transistors can be paralleled for higher current capability.
The TPM0596 can replace traditional bipolar Darlington arrays with better thermal efficiency and reliability and saves I/Os.

Application
• Inductive Loads
- Relays
- Unipolar Stepper & Brushed DC Motors
- Solenoids & Valves
• LED Indicators
• Logic Level Shifting
• Gate & IGBT Drive
